Inline Detonation Flame Arrester – Endurance Burning: Explanation

Deflagration = Explosion propagating at subsonic velocity

Detonation = Explosion propagating at supersonic velocity and characterized by a shock wave

Endurance Burning = Stabilized burning for unlimited time.

Inline detonation flame arresters are fitted with two pipe connections, one on each side of the flame arrester. Inline detonation flame arresters are designed to prevent the transmission of a detonation (explosion propagate at supersonic velocity).

Ignited explosive gas mixture will propagate through the pipe in direction to e.g. storage tank. With pipe length the speed of flame will increase. Up to a certain pipe length / pipe inside diameter ratio, the flame propagate changes from subsonic speed (Deflagration) to supersonic speed (Detonation).

Inline detonation flame arrester, approved for endurance burning for unlimited time prevents flame propagation to protected side after the gas flow has been switched off, even though the flame arrester is heated.
